Baking soda is a low-risk substance regarding disposal. For the vast majority of users, drain disposal with plenty of water or trash disposal is safe and compliant with regulations. However, adherence to best practices—such as avoiding storm drains and septic system shock—is recommended to maintain infrastructure integrity and local ecosystem balance. baking soda disposal
